Chimney scaffold

If you need help accessing your chimney for removal, re-pointing, general maintenance or rendering works then this is the scaffolding service you need to get those jobs done. We will erect a structure up to the base of the chimney and then if needed will build working lifts around the chimney itself so you will have access to all four sides of the stack. This is much safer solution than trying to access a chimney via ladders.

Scaffolds over conservatories

Do you need help to gain access to an area that is above a conservatory? Then the best solution is to have our scaffolders erect a beam structure over the top that will not load bear on your conservatory’s roof. This requires a simple framework to be built either side and then aluminium beams are used to take the load of the working platform to ensure your conservatory is safe and not damaged. This solution will give you complete free access to carry out maintenance on gutters, soffits, windows and more.

Temporary roof services

This type of structure is put up and over buildings or working areas to help protect them from the elements and will ensure that the project can continue regardless of the weather outside. Temporary tin roofs are usually exceptionally large structures that take longer to erect than standard scaffolds. Tin hats should only ever be erected by a qualified scaffolder who has the skills to put it up safely. A tin hat roof consists of tube, fittings, beams, and scaffolding boards for the working lifts. They also require CI sheeting for the roof cover and monarflex sheeting to wrap around the framework itself. Birdcage services

A birdcage is a simple framework built using uprights, ledgers, transoms, and boards with a working platform at the very top to enable users to access ceilings or roof lights or any internal areas that are unreachable by a ladder. This type of solution can also be known as a crash deck scaffold and is also commonly used as fall protection in new builds.
